Fact Check: Does viral video show massive crowd for INDIA bloc rally at Ramlila Maidan?

On March 31, a mega rally was organised by the INDIA bloc to showcase the unity of the Opposition against prime minister Narendra Modi-led government. The rally was organised at Delhi’s Ramlila Maidan and members of Congress, Trinamool Congress, Samajwadi Party, Nationalist Congress Party, Communist Party of India (Marxist), Rashtriya Janata Dal and Shiv Sena participated in the event.

In this backdrop, an image of a huge crowd in an open area is being widely shared on social media with the claim that it shows the strength of the crowd gathered for the rally on March 31.

A social media user shared the image with the caption, “Scenes from today at the Ramlila Maidan Alliance Rally.”

Similar posts can be seen herehere and here.

Fact Check

SouthCheck found that the claim is false. The viral image is of a West Bengal rally held ahead of the Lok Sabha elections in 2019.

On doing a Google reverse image search, we found the same image uploaded on the website India Content with a caption claiming that the image is of the Left Front rally held at Brigade Parade Ground in Kolkata on Feb 3, 2019. The photo credit was given to IANS.

People’s Dispatch, another media organisation, also shared the image on February 4, 2019. The report suggested that Kolkata witnessed a massive demonstration calling for the overthrow of Mamata Banerjee’s government in the State of West Bengal and Narendra Modi’s government in the Centre.

Alamy also uploaded the image suggesting that the rally was held ahead of the Lok Sabha elections in 2019. Hence, we can ascertain that the viral image is old.
